Zurie's Pizza Pie With a Ground Meat Crust

Recipe #302226 | 1¼ hours | 15 min prep | add private note
Zurie

By: Zurie
May 6, 2008

An economical family main course I invented many moons ago for a food column on less-expensive but original ways to feed the family. Kids will surely like the novelty!

SERVES 4 -6 (change servings and units)

Ingredients

Pizza toppings (to taste)

Directions

  1. 1
    Heat oven to 350 deg F/180 deg Celsius.
  2. 2
    Mix the first 4 ingredients well with a fork.
  3. 3
    Break the thick bread slice into chunks and let it soak in the milk.
  4. 4
    With fingers, break up the bread and mix into the meat mixture, and mix well, but lightly.
  5. 5
    Use a pie plate, and then use the meat to form a "pie crust" as you would with dough. Press flat and even.
  6. 6
    Empty the can of tomato into a bowl (if whole tomatoes, cut them up).
  7. 7
    Add the sugar, pepper, pepper sauce if wanted, and a pinch of salt.
  8. 8
    Fill the meat crust with the tomato mixture.
  9. 9
    On top, add whatever you like to have on a pizza -- such as the ingredients suggested in the ingredient list. Even more fresh, sliced tomato can be added. If using bacon, put that last so it can cook nicely.
  10. 10
    Bake this "pizza pie" for about an hour, or until meat crust is firm and browned.
  11. 11
    Serve with bread and salad.
